This controller looks and feels EXACTLY like the Rumblepad 2, with two key differences:
- The middle finger buttons have now been replaced with analog triggers.
- You now have have the option to use this as an X-Input device (in addition to DirectInput). In fact when the device is in X-Input mode, it is listed as an Xbox 360 controller. When in DirectInput mode, the device is listed as Rumblepad 2. Yep "Rumblepad 2", even though this controlled is called F510 (though the name F510 does pop up in X-input mode).
These Logitech controllers are IMO some of the best PC gamepads out there. Better than the Xbox 360 controller. The bundled software (get the latest version from the Logitech website, and don't bother with the CD) is chock full of features. You can even assign mouse functionality to the analog sticks. This makes controlling certain older games that work best with KB+Mouse combo (i.e. Gothic 1) much easier.
The software profiler alone places this device at the top. For example, if you get the Xbox 360 controller you will not get a official profiler software, making it useless for older games. The F510 is also shaped like a standard PS controller (which I personally like more than the Xbox 360 pad shape).
I personally consider this is the best wired gamepad on PCs right now. Honestly, if you have Rumblepad 2, there is no need to buy this one, unless you absolutely need analog trigers. I have been using the Rumblepad 2 for over three years, and the F510 is simply a refreshed Rumblepad 2. The F710, which is wireless, might be better for some people, but I prefer wired versions, as changing the batteries every two weeks can become a hassle. So, for me F510 is the better option.
